关于网上流行的几种解决方案
shim/polyfill 来对低级浏览器各个缺失的API、对象做补全 es5-shim/es5-sham 优点:多而全、可靠的shim库 缺点:console/addEventListener没做容错兼容,Object.defineProperty在某些特殊版本有可能会有问题,但是基本可用。 这作者还有做es6的shim html5Shiv html5shiv主要解决HTML5提出的新的元素(section,header,footer)不被IE6-9识别,这些新元素不能作为父节点包裹子元素,并且不能应用CSS样式。html5shiv就是为了解决这个问题存在的
想跟踩过兼容性坑的高玩了解一下,以上或者类似的解决方案是能完全解决兼容问题,比如所有es6语法,es7的fetch语法,有这些解决方案、是否可以毫无忧虑的大胆尝试各种高级写法?想请教高玩心得。
付费偷看金额在0.1-10元之间
一周热门 更多>